HP 20-r019d All in one Desktop PC
Microsoft Windows 10 (64-bit)

Hi, can someone please help me. PC is working perfectly fine before BIOS update from hp support assistant. Power button LED blinks 8 times with 8 beep sounds, then BIOS recovery (500) starts. The process of beeping and BIOS recovery (500) keep repeating, PC cannot start. Tried pressing esc, F2/10/11/win+r repeatedly, power on and off to restart repeatedly, unplug power cable, but nothing works.
